Azure.ResourceManager.MongoDB Atlas SDK
Gestione las organizaciones de MongoDB Atlas como recursos de Azure ARM con facturación unificada a través del Mercado de Azure.
Información del paquete
| Propiedad | Valor |
|---|
| Paquete | `Azure.ResourceManager.MongoDBAtlas` |
| Versión | 1.0.0 (GA) |
| Versión de la API | 2025-06-01 |
| Tipo de recurso | `MongoDB.Atlas/organizations` |
| NuGet | Azure.ResourceManager.MongoDBAtlas |
Instalación
dotnet add package Azure.ResourceManager.MongoDBAtlas
dotnet add package Azure.Identity
dotnet add package Azure.ResourceManager
Limitación importante del ámbito
Este SDK gestiona organizaciones de MongoDB Atlas como recursos de Azure ARM para la integración del mercado. NO gestiona directamente:
- Clústeres de Atlas
- Bases de datos
- Colecciones
- Usuarios/roles
Para la gestión de clústeres, utilice la API de MongoDB Atlas directamente después de crear la organización.

Autenticación
using Azure.Identity;
using Azure.ResourceManager;
using Azure.ResourceManager.MongoDBAtlas;
using Azure.ResourceManager.MongoDBAtlas.Models;
// Desarrollo local: DefaultAzureCredential. Producción: establezca AZURE_TOKEN_CREDENTIALS=prod o AZURE_TOKEN_CREDENTIALS=<specific_credential>
var credential = new DefaultAzureCredential(
DefaultAzureCredential.DefaultEnvironmentVariableName
);
// O utilice una credencial específica directamente en producción:
// Consulte https://learn.microsoft.com/dotnet/api/overview/azure/identity-readme?view=azure-dotnet#credential-classes
// var credential = new ManagedIdentityCredential();
var armClient = new ArmClient(credential);
</specific_credential>
Tipos principales
| Tipo | Propósito |
|---|
| `MongoDBAtlasOrganizationResource` | Recurso ARM que representa una organización de Atlas |
| `MongoDBAtlasOrganizationCollection` | Colección de organizaciones en un grupo de recursos |
| `MongoDBAtlasOrganizationData` | Modelo de datos para el recurso de organización |
| `MongoDBAtlasOrganizationProperties` | Propiedades específicas de la organización |
| `MongoDBAtlasMarketplaceDetails` | Detalles de la suscripción del Mercado de Azure |
| `MongoDBAtlasOfferDetails` | Configuración de la oferta del mercado |
| `MongoDBAtlasUserDetails` | Información del usuario para la organización |
| `MongoDBAtlasPartnerProperties` | Propiedades específicas de MongoDB (nombre de la organización, ID) |
Flujos de trabajo
Obtener colección de organizaciones
// Obtener grupo de recursos
var subscription = await armClient.GetDefaultSubscriptionAsync();
var resourceGroup = await subscription.GetResourceGroupAsync("my-resource-group");
// Obtener colección de organizaciones
MongoDBAtlasOrganizationCollection organizations =
resourceGroup.Value.GetMongoDBAtlasOrganizations();
Crear organización
var organizationName = "my-atlas-org";
var location = AzureLocation.EastUS2;
// Construir datos de la organización
var organizationData = new MongoDBAtlasOrganizationData(location)
{
Properties = new MongoDBAtlasOrganizationProperties(
marketplace: new MongoDBAtlasMarketplaceDetails(
subscriptionId: "your-azure-subscription-id",
offerDetails: new MongoDBAtlasOfferDetails(
publisherId: "mongodb",
offerId: "mongodb_atlas_azure_native_prod",
planId: "private_plan",
planName: "Pago por uso (Gratis) (Privado)",
termUnit: "P1M",
termId: "gmz7xq9ge3py"
)
),
user: new MongoDBAtlasUserDetails(
emailAddress: "[email protected]",
upn: "[email protected]"
)
{
FirstName = "Admin",
LastName = "User"
}
)
{
PartnerProperties = new MongoDBAtlasPartnerProperties
{
OrganizationName = organizationName
}
},
Tags = { ["Environment"] = "Production" }
};
// Crear la organización (operación de larga duración)
var operation = await organizations.CreateOrUpdateAsync(
WaitUntil.Completed,
organizationName,
organizationData
);
MongoDBAtlasOrganizationResource organization = operation.Value;
Console.WriteLine($"Created: {organization.Id}");
Obtener organización existente
// Opción 1: Desde la colección
MongoDBAtlasOrganizationResource org =
await organizations.GetAsync("my-atlas-org");
// Opción 2: Desde el identificador del recurso
var resourceId = MongoDBAtlasOrganizationResource.CreateResourceIdentifier(
subscriptionId: "subscription-id",
resourceGroupName: "my-resource-group",
organizationName: "my-atlas-org"
);
MongoDBAtlasOrganizationResource org2 =
armClient.GetMongoDBAtlasOrganizationResource(resourceId);
await org2.GetAsync(); // Obtener datos
Listar organizaciones
// Listar en el grupo de recursos
await foreach (var org in organizations.GetAllAsync())
{
Console.WriteLine($"Org: {org.Data.Name}");
Console.WriteLine($" Location: {org.Data.Location}");
Console.WriteLine($" State: {org.Data.Properties?.ProvisioningState}");
}
// Listar en toda la suscripción
await foreach (var org in subscription.GetMongoDBAtlasOrganizationsAsync())
{
Console.WriteLine($"Org: {org.Data.Name} en {org.Data.Id}");
}
Actualizar etiquetas
// Añadir una sola etiqueta
await organization.AddTagAsync("CostCenter", "12345");
// Reemplazar todas las etiquetas
await organization.SetTagsAsync(new Dictionary<string>
{
["Environment"] = "Production",
["Team"] = "Platform"
});
// Eliminar una etiqueta
await organization.RemoveTagAsync("OldTag");
</string>
Actualizar propiedades de la organización
var patch = new MongoDBAtlasOrganizationPatch
{
Tags = { ["UpdatedAt"] = DateTime.UtcNow.ToString("o") },
Properties = new MongoDBAtlasOrganizationUpdateProperties
{
// Actualizar los detalles del usuario si es necesario
User = new MongoDBAtlasUserDetails(
emailAddress: "[email protected]",
upn: "[email protected]"
)
}
};
var updateOperation = await organization.UpdateAsync(
WaitUntil.Completed,
patch
);
Eliminar organización
// Eliminar (operación de larga duración)
await organization.DeleteAsync(WaitUntil.Completed);
Referencia de propiedades del modelo
MongoDBAtlasOrganizationProperties
| Propiedad | Tipo | Descripción |
|---|
| `Marketplace` | `MongoDBAtlasMarketplaceDetails` | Obligatorio. Detalles de la suscripción del mercado |
| `User` | `MongoDBAtlasUserDetails` | Obligatorio. Usuario administrador de la organización |
| `PartnerProperties` | `MongoDBAtlasPartnerProperties` | Propiedades específicas de MongoDB |
| `ProvisioningState` | `MongoDBAtlasResourceProvisioningState` | Solo lectura. Estado actual del aprovisionamiento |
MongoDBAtlasMarketplaceDetails
| Propiedad | Tipo | Descripción |
|---|
| `SubscriptionId` | `string` | Obligatorio. ID de suscripción de Azure para facturación |
| `OfferDetails` | `MongoDBAtlasOfferDetails` | Obligatorio. Configuración de la oferta del mercado |
| `SubscriptionStatus` | `MarketplaceSubscriptionStatus` | Solo lectura. Estado de la suscripción |
MongoDBAtlasOfferDetails
| Propiedad | Tipo | Descripción |
|---|
| `PublisherId` | `string` | Obligatorio. ID del editor (normalmente "mongodb") |
| `OfferId` | `string` | Obligatorio. ID de la oferta |
| `PlanId` | `string` | Obligatorio. ID del plan |
| `PlanName` | `string` | Obligatorio. Nombre visible del plan |
| `TermUnit` | `string` | Obligatorio. Unidad del término de facturación (p. ej., "P1M") |
| `TermId` | `string` | Obligatorio. Identificador del término |
MongoDBAtlasUserDetails
| Propiedad | Tipo | Descripción |
|---|
| `EmailAddress` | `string` | Obligatorio. Dirección de correo electrónico del usuario |
| `Upn` | `string` | Obligatorio. Nombre principal del usuario |
| `FirstName` | `string` | Opcional. Nombre del usuario |
| `LastName` | `string` | Opcional. Apellidos del usuario |
MongoDBAtlasPartnerProperties
| Propiedad | Tipo | Descripción |
|---|
| `OrganizationName` | `string` | Nombre de la organización de MongoDB Atlas |
| `OrganizationId` | `string` | Solo lectura. ID de la organización de MongoDB Atlas |
Estados de aprovisionamiento
| Estado | Descripción |
|---|
| `Succeeded` | Recurso aprovisionado correctamente |
| `Failed` | Fallo en el aprovisionamiento |
| `Canceled` | El aprovisionamiento se canceló |
| `Provisioning` | El recurso se está aprovisionando |
| `Updating` | El recurso se está actualizando |
| `Deleting` | El recurso se está eliminando |
| `Accepted` | Solicitud aceptada, inicio del aprovisionamiento |
Estado de la suscripción del mercado
| Estado | Descripción |
|---|
| `PendingFulfillmentStart` | Suscripción pendiente de activación |
| `Subscribed` | Suscripción activa |
| `Suspended` | Suscripción suspendida |
| `Unsubscribed` | Suscripción cancelada |
Mejores prácticas
Utilizar métodos asíncronos
// Prefiera métodos asíncronos para todas las operaciones
var org = await organizations.GetAsync("my-org");
await org.Value.AddTagAsync("key", "value");
Gestionar operaciones de larga duración
// Esperar a que se complete
var operation = await organizations.CreateOrUpdateAsync(
WaitUntil.Completed, // Bloquea hasta que se complete
name,
data
);
// O iniciar y sondear más tarde
var operation = await organizations.CreateOrUpdateAsync(
WaitUntil.Started, // Devuelve inmediatamente
name,
data
);
// Sondear para ver si se ha completado
while (!operation.HasCompleted)
{
await Task.Delay(TimeSpan.FromSeconds(5));
await operation.UpdateStatusAsync();
}
Comprobar el estado de aprovisionamiento
var org = await organizations.GetAsync("my-org");
if (org.Value.Data.Properties?.ProvisioningState ==
MongoDBAtlasResourceProvisioningState.Succeeded)
{
Console.WriteLine("Organization is ready");
}
Utilizar identificadores de recursos
// Crear identificador sin llamada a la API
var resourceId = MongoDBAtlasOrganizationResource.CreateResourceIdentifier(
subscriptionId,
resourceGroupName,
organizationName
);
// Obtener el control del recurso (sin datos aún)
var orgResource = armClient.GetMongoDBAtlasOrganizationResource(resourceId);
// Obtener los datos cuando sea necesario
var response = await orgResource.GetAsync();
Errores comunes
| Error | Causa | Solución |
|---|
| `ResourceNotFound` | La organización no existe | Verifique el nombre y el grupo de recursos |
| `AuthorizationFailed` | Permisos insuficientes | Compruebe los roles de RBAC en el grupo de recursos |
| `InvalidParameter` | Faltan propiedades obligatorias | Asegúrese de que se han establecido todos los campos obligatorios |
